Floral Waters
Floral waters, Or Hydrolats, are collected as part of the steam distillation process used to obtain Essential Oils. As a result they contain small amounts of essential oil, along with various water soluble plant extracts that are not to be found in the Essential Oils themselves. A floral water will share many of the same properties as the essential oil it is related to, only milder, and may be applied undiluted to the skin. Historically, the floral waters of Rose, Neroli, Jasmine and Lavender have been used in skin care and perfumery for centuries. They are particularly useful for skin care as they need not be diluted before use. The mild character of the floral waters makes them particularly well suited for children and the elderly.If unfamiliar with their use, try using a floral water in place of your normal face cleaner for a week and notice the difference. Alternately try spraying it on bed linens or use as an air freshener for a uniquely natural alternative to synthetic sprays.
